Description
3β,5α-THDOC is a neurosteroid. It inhibits seizures induced by pilocarpine, but not pentylenetetrazol (PTZ; ), in mice (ED50s = 45.9 and >100 mg/kg, respectively). 3β,5α-THDOC has been found in the urine of women during the third trimester of pregnancy.

Uses
3β,5α-Tetrahydrodeoxycorticosterone is a novel derivative of the steroid Dehydroepiandrosterone (DHEA), a known uncompetitive inhibitor of Glucose 6-Phosphate Dehydrogenase (G6PD). Studies have shown
that 3β,5α-Tetrahydrodeoxycorticosterone may have potential function in the modulation of calcium and GABAA-gated chloride channel currents found in rat and guinea-pig neurons. 3β,5α-Tetrahydrodeoxycorticosterone is a novel derivative of the steroid Dehydroepiandrosterone (DHEA), a known uncompetitive inhibitor of Glucose 6-Phosphate Dehydrogenase (G6PD).
